OSHA. Bloodborne Pathogens
When must Exposure Control Plans be updated ? - All of the above



Which of the following has a vaccine? - Hepatitis B



What are bloodborne pathogens? - Infectious microorganisms present in human blood



Which of the following is not an example of appropriate PPE ? - Prescription glasses



Which of the following is not a possible method of transmission for Hepatitis B, Hepatitis C, or HIV? -
Blood splash on properly secured PPE



A method of infection control where all human blood and potentially infectious materials are handled as
if they are known to be infectious, regardless of whether they are believed to be infected or not, is called
_____________________________. - universal precautions.



Which of the following is the best method of preventing Hepatitis B? - Vaccination

Which of the following is not an example of appropriate PPE ? - Prescription glasses



Which of the following is an example of an engineering control ? - Using self re-sheathing needles

Which of the following presents a sharps hazard? - Uncapped syringe



When must Exposure Control Plans be updated ? - All of the above



Contaminated sharps must be disposed of in __________________ . - closeable, labeled, leak-
proof containers built to properly contain all contents.
